Output 3b349240822a0450922327330afb0aa2404de411b0c20577eb1670767fd2f412:1

value
996028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ba5ee416443bbfb0d09ba2bf74bdcc5d76fb0661 OP_EQUAL
address
3JgTHN4r4tsiyfEYwDbeCdfGhXqVBnA3uL
transaction
3b349240822a0450922327330afb0aa2404de411b0c20577eb1670767fd2f412
spent
true